Went fishing with Got'em Fishing Charters on May 29, 2024
Pay attention to seasonal restrictions on fish. We were hoping to catch and keep grouper and red snapper but had to throw them back because they were not caught in season.

Went fishing with Shallowtails Adventures on April 1, 2024
If you have a 7 y/o fishing for the first time, do an inshore fishing trip. The water isn’t rough, you’ll catch fish, and you’ll see plenty of wildlife and dolphins.
